paulhilborn paulhilborn ~ I love your old Schrade Cutlery Co! The Holyoke Belt Co stamp reminds me of when I was 14 or 15. With my cousin near his home town in rural Indiana, we rode bikes out to an abandoned factory. I don’t know what they made there, because the machinery was gone, but whatever it was, was belt driven. Hanging from the ceiling was an elaborate system of belts that delivered power from a central source ~ boiler? Steam power?

Just like the old Camillus 23 Jacks and Schrade 175s that were often stamped by the big paper mills (Felt companies), and the big Schrade 163 rope knives with so and so Cordage Co stamped in the wood, these knives are tied in with part of our now gone heritage.

Think the 5 FMK notes disappeared in the early 90s replaced by a coin, there even used to be a 1 FMK note after the currency reform of 1963....5 Fmk isn't even a Euro now, all shows how inflation has roared along since the € got introduced. Sweden and Denmark had referendums about retaining their Kronor and they voted against Euro adoption . We weren't allowed a referendum ...might've given the 'wrong' result...The Markka existed since the 1860s when Finland was a Grand Duchy of Russia, our own currency and National Bank even then, not any longer o_O
